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
189330227 6283235 2047131063 715 9642117454
1567724345 40341634 1627291305
1567724345 40341634 1627291305
999 774826 72522759 53
All about undefined
Interested in learning more?
1567724345 40341634 1627291305
999 774826 72522759 53
See more
7429641155 148001230
49499052486 1250358 02046 57
See more
203150 0273943263
42465 9752559418 48
See more